The unmanned vessel "Briz" (Breeze), tested in the waters of Arkhangelsk port earlier this week, has successfully reached the Solovetsky Islands.
The total time for the experimental transit was 21 hours. During the voyage, several tasks were successfully executed, including the ability to navigate around obstacles and practice early avoidance maneuvers with other vessels.
The "Briz" is carrying cargo that will help ensure the stable operation of the islands' power grid. In the future, maritime drones will enable the regular delivery of essential supplies to the most remote corners of the Pomor coastal region.
"This is the first unmanned vessel voyage in the Arctic Zone, and I am pleased that the Arkhangelsk region is becoming the country's pilot region in developing this type of water transport. We aim to develop this sector, create new jobs, and thereby strengthen the economy of the Arkhangelsk region," noted Alexander Tsybulsky, the region's Governor.

Unlike French lavender fields, the Crimean ones are planted with very narrow gaps between the rows, creating the sensation of an unbroken carpet of flowers. Crimean lavender, or more precisely, narrow-leaved lavender, is a subshrub with narrow leaves and lilac or even purple flowers that feel dry to the touch, resembling spikelets.

The route will run from Lake Baikal into the Mongolian steppes before turning west towards the Altai Mountains. This year is special – the legendary race celebrates its 15th anniversary. The best of the best have gathered here – 101 crews from 15 countries.
"This year features a new format, a new prologue section, unlike anything seen before on the Silk Way. The section will be spectacular, in such a picturesque location on the banks of the Angara River," said Vladimir Chagin, Project Manager of the international Silk Way Rally.
Nearly 5,000 km at the limit, 2,500 km of which are high-speed special stages and pure adrenaline. The Silk Way route stretches from majestic Lake Baikal and its winding shores, through the dusty Mongolian steppes and scorching dunes of the Gobi, to the rugged peaks of the Altai Mountains.
"Talk of any isolation is out of the question – 15 countries. In unfriendly countries, they are watching closely how our motorsport is developing. They fear our KamAZ trucks and our racers like fire," stated Mikhail Degtyarev, Russian Minister of Sport.
The Silk Way opens a new chapter where every kilometer is a challenge. From Irkutsk, the pilots will immediately head towards Baykalsk, through forests and mountain passes, offering spectators an incredible spectacle against the backdrop of majestic Lake Baikal.

Shoana Church is one of the few surviving architectural testimonies of ancient Christianity, built at the beginning of the 10th century. Thanks to its solid stone foundation, the structure has withstood the onslaught of wind, sun, and rain.
Finding it is not difficult at all. The cathedral is located in the village of Kosta Khetagurovo, perched above the Kuban River, or more precisely, at the place where it meets the Teberda River, on Mount Shoana (also known as Chuna in ancient times).
During the Soviet era, the church stood abandoned, but in our time, it has come back to life. Divine services are held daily in the church. The ancient church on Mount Shoana in Karachay-Cherkessia holds many secrets, whose whispers of the past you can experience by visiting this place.

The 27-year-old Walkenoff secured a decisive victory over American Kennedy Nzechukwu already in the first round.
After the fight, Waldo thanked his family and coach in Russian for their support and also declared his love for Russia.
"First I want to speak in Russian. I want to say thank you to my family, my wife, my coach. I love Russia! Russia is my home."
Waldo Walkenoff is a mixed martial artist from Brazil. In 2019, he moved to Russia – he lives in Romashkovo (Moscow region) and trains in Moscow. Walkenoff is married to a Russian woman and has a daughter. He has been competing in the UFC since April 2024.
